The KW T300: An Overview of the Machine
The KW T300 is a versatile and heavy-duty machine that can be employed across a wide range of applications, from construction to forestry. It is part of the larger family of T-series machines designed by KW to provide high power and superior maneuverability. While it excels in lifting and hauling, the T300’s complex hydraulic and mechanical systems require careful maintenance to keep it performing at its best.
Key features of the T300 include:
- Powerful Engine Options: The T300 is equipped with various engine models, ranging from mid-tier to high-end options, allowing for flexibility in performance based on the needs of the job.
- Advanced Hydraulic System: Known for its superior hydraulic lifting and control capabilities, this system allows operators to handle heavy loads efficiently.
- Heavy-Duty Transmission: Designed for tough environments, the transmission system in the T300 ensures smooth power delivery, which is essential for maintaining productivity on large worksites.
- Maneuverability: The T300 boasts an agile design, allowing operators to move the equipment in tight spaces or over rough terrain without sacrificing power or control.
As with any heavy machinery, certain parts of the KW T300 tend to wear out or require replacement over time. Understanding which components are most susceptible to damage can help operators and fleet managers plan for proactive repairs and maintenance.
- Hydraulic Components: The hydraulic system is one of the most critical elements of the T300. Regular wear and tear on hoses, seals, and cylinders is common, especially in demanding operations. These components need to be inspected regularly for leaks, corrosion, or damage. Hydraulic pumps and valves may also need replacing as they lose efficiency over time.
- Transmission and Drive System: The transmission in the T300 is designed to handle large amounts of power, but like any high-performance system, it can suffer from overheating or mechanical failure. Regular checks of the transmission fluid, filters, and gear teeth are essential to ensure the transmission remains in top condition.
- Brake System: The brake system is another crucial area for maintenance. Given the heavy-duty nature of the T300, it places significant strain on the braking components. Regular inspection of brake pads, discs, and fluid levels is vital to ensure safe operation.
- Engine and Exhaust Parts: The engine components, including filters, gaskets, and exhaust systems, require routine maintenance. Over time, parts like fuel injectors, alternators, and cooling fans may need to be replaced due to wear.
- Electrical Components: The electrical system in the T300, which controls everything from ignition to hydraulic operations, can be prone to issues such as short circuits, faulty wiring, or sensor malfunctions. Regular checks of the electrical system are essential to avoid breakdowns on the job.
Sourcing parts for the T300 can sometimes be a challenge due to its specialized design. Fortunately, several strategies can help ensure the availability of the parts you need:
- OEM Parts vs. Aftermarket: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) parts are typically the best choice for maintaining the machine’s original performance. However, aftermarket parts can be a viable option for cost-conscious buyers, provided they meet or exceed OEM specifications. When selecting parts, it’s essential to consult with a qualified mechanic or service provider to ensure compatibility and quality.
- Authorized Dealers: The most reliable way to source parts for the T300 is through authorized KW dealers. These dealers often have direct access to the most up-to-date and high-quality parts. Additionally, purchasing from authorized dealers guarantees that the parts meet KW’s quality standards.
- Online Marketplaces: For less critical components, online marketplaces or equipment supply websites can offer a range of options. While these platforms can be cost-effective, it’s crucial to verify the seller’s reputation and ensure that the parts are from reliable manufacturers.
- Part Cross-Referencing: In some cases, parts from other models within the KW T-series or from compatible manufacturers may be used as replacements. Cross-referencing part numbers can help expand the pool of available options, potentially leading to cost savings.
Proper maintenance is key to maximizing the lifespan of the KW T300. Here are some tips to keep the equipment running smoothly:
- Regular Inspections: Establish a routine inspection schedule, focusing on the most critical areas such as the hydraulic system, transmission, brakes, and engine. Check for leaks, unusual noises, or changes in performance that may signal underlying issues.
- Lubrication and Fluids: Keep the engine, transmission, and hydraulic systems properly lubricated. Regularly check fluid levels and replace fluids according to the manufacturer’s recommendations. Dirty or low-quality fluids can cause excessive wear on components, leading to costly repairs.
- Cleanliness: Keeping the T300 clean, especially in areas where debris can accumulate, can help prevent parts from malfunctioning. Cleaning the radiator, air filters, and cooling systems regularly can prevent overheating and improve overall efficiency.
- Tire Maintenance: The T300’s tires are exposed to heavy loads and rough terrain, so it’s essential to check tire pressure and tread wear frequently. Under-inflated tires can lead to increased fuel consumption and uneven wear on other parts of the machine.
- Component Calibration: Make sure the machine’s hydraulic and electronic systems are calibrated correctly. Over time, wear can cause sensors or controls to drift out of alignment, leading to inefficient performance or safety hazards.
- Training for Operators: Well-trained operators are less likely to push the machine beyond its limits, leading to fewer mechanical failures. Provide regular training on how to operate the T300 safely and efficiently, including load limits, terrain handling, and maintenance procedures.
